Share this article

Improve this guide

The Computer Has Rebooted From a Bugcheck: 4 Tested Fixes + Video

You should start by reinstalling or updating device drivers

4 min. read

Updated onMarch 13, 2024

updated onMarch 13, 2024

Share this article

Improve this guide

Read our disclosure page to find out how can you help Windows Report sustain the editorial teamRead more

The computer has rebooted from a bugcheckis one of the Blue Screens of Death errors in Windows 11. As the name indicates, this error occurs after having performed a reboot.

The primary causes of the error include outdated or corrupt system drivers, memory issues or insufficient primary storage. To detect and fix these problems, you need torun Mdsched.exe to check the memory.

Any of the above may make your system freeze, enter a booting loop, restart frequently, or even crash completely.Running a BSoD fixer toolis always a good idea but you might want to see some more helpful steps.

How do you fixthe computer has rebooted from a Bugcheck?

How do you fixthe computer has rebooted from a Bugcheck?

1. Uninstall and reinstall drivers

If you have recently installed a peripheral device on your computer, it is a good idea to remove it first. Next, you need to uninstall the device from the Device Manager to fix the computer has rebooted from a bugcheck 0x00000d1 issue.

Take note of your graphics and audio drivers especially as they have been reported to cause the problem.

If you can’t manage to remove them without any problems, you can also pick a dedicated tool from our list including thebest driver removal software.

2. Update your drivers

1.LaunchDevice Manager.

  1. Double-click any option (Disk Drivers, Keyboards, Mice, etcetera) you want to update drivers for.

3.Right-click each of the drivers there and selectUpdate driver.

4.SelectSearch automatically fordrivers.

5.Install the available updates after the scan is complete.

If you have not updated your drivers for long, they might be the cause of the computer has rebooted from a bugcheck with the error code 0x00000116, and when you get the error on Server 2012.

The first way to update your drivers is via Device Manager and it takes very few minutes.

Aside from using the built-in driver updater, you can download and install the drivers from the manufacturer’s website. However, there is always the risk of installing the wrong drivers.

To prevent this, we advise you to use a dedicated tool, such asPC HelpSoft Driver Updater. This software will update your drivers automatically with the latest options from a large, always-updated database.

⇒Get PC HelpSoft Driver Updater

3. Run a memory check for your computer

The computer has rebooted from a bugcheck 0x50, event id 1001 error can also be caused by a memory fault, so you should check your memory by performing this troubleshooting as instructed above.

4. Use a Restore Point

Using a previous restore point can bypass this problem completely but you might not find a useful one. After you manage to clear the problem, don’t forget to create a new restore point to have at hand for the next time yourdevice runs into a problem and needs to restart.

Here are the most common scenarios when you encounter a bugcheck BSoD:

For a more general guide on blue screen issues, check our list containing thebest software to fix BSoD issueson your PC.

If you have any other suggestions or advice, don’t hold back, let us know about them in the comments section below.

More about the topics:BSoD error codes

Tashreef Shareef

Tashreef Shareef is a software developer turned tech writer. He discovered his interest in technology after reading a tech magazine accidentally. Now he writes about everything tech from Windows to iOS and streaming services to IoT at WindowsReport.

User forum

0 messages

Sort by:LatestOldestMost Votes

Comment*

Name*

Email*

Commenting as.Not you?

Save information for future comments

Comment

Δ

Tashreef Shareef